The Master’s course allows you to develop integrated marketing, communication and sales skills at an international level. An innovative master’s degree in line with the strengths of IULM University, multidisciplinary, practical approach, and ability to anticipate market changes. You will have the unique opportunity to specialize abroad at two European Universities leader in global marketing and communication: Universidade Europeia IPAM (https://www.ipam.pt/en/lisbon) and Universidade Europeia IADE (Faculdade de Design, Tecnologia e Comunicaҫão https://www.iade.europeia.pt/en) in Lisbon.
The 5-month path is completed with many field projects assigned by companies, which include rewards and incentives of different kind, field trips and an internship of six months.

Study Awards
Economic incentives
Partner companies will sponsor scholarships on a competitive basis for teams that stand out in carrying out their project work.
In the fourth edition:
• A scholarship of 5,000 sponsored by KANTAR for the best team that will develop an “Insight to Action” project, aimed at increasing the performance of companies leader in the consumer goods market.
• A scholarship of € 3,000 sponsored by Yourbiz for the best team that will develop innovative strategies aimed at increasing the brand awareness and the leads of the Demand Generation Service and DAM Method.
• A scholarship of €3,000 sponsored by Buzztech for the best team that will carry out a Sentiment Analysis project based on social media listening and viewing data.
• A scholarship of €3,000 sponsored by YEG! for the best team that will develop an innovative project of sensorial marketing, in particular of olfactory marketing, based on the association among brands and essences.
Further Projects in the fourth edition:
• The Cimbali Group will engage students in a project aimed at developing an effective go-to-market strategy based on on-line and off-line initiatives.
• HARIBO will launch a project aimed at increasing customers’ engagement on the point of sale while deepening their knowledge of trade marketing strategies.
Training incentives in the previous editions:
• The RepTrak Company promoted a project aimed at developing stakeholder engagement in various sectors by using reputational assets: the best student had the opportunity to carry out intensive business coaching by spending a week alongside the senior vice-president of sales.
• Copernico proposed a project aimed at planning the new co-working space of the future, comparing international cases and making direct observations. Students became part of the ecosystem of an important company that deals with smart working services, they enjoyed the immersive experience within its hubs and had access to unique networking opportunities with managers.
Last year contributed:
• Salesforce, guiding in the process of obtaining certification as a Marketing Cloud expert.
• Yourbiz, guiding in the process to obtain Hubspot professional certifications.
• Dale Carnegie, allowing students to become expert of the relationship selling model.
• CIMASC (Center for International Marketing & Sales Communication – IULM University) allowing to obtain a certification as an expert in sales transformation.
